Important Medieval Indian History Topics for SSC GD 2026
Candidates preparing for SSC GD 2026 should focus on the most important Medieval Indian History topics. Questions are commonly asked from the Delhi Sultanate, Mughal Empire, Vijayanagara Empire, Bahmani Kingdom, Bhakti Movement, Sufi Movement, Medieval Administration and Architecture.
| Topic | Important Areas |
|---|---|
| Delhi Sultanate | Dynasties, Rulers & Administration |
| Mughal Empire | Important Emperors & Administration |
| Vijayanagara & Bahmani Kingdoms | Kings, Culture & Administration |
| Bhakti & Sufi Movements | Saints, Teachings & Philosophy |
| Architecture & Literature | Monuments, Art & Medieval Literature |
Delhi Sultanate Preparation Strategy
The Delhi Sultanate is one of the most important Medieval Indian History topics in SSC GD. Candidates should understand the major dynasties, important rulers, administration and significant historical developments.
Important Topics
- Slave Dynasty
- Khilji Dynasty
- Tughlaq Dynasty
- Sayyid Dynasty
- Lodi Dynasty
- Qutb-ud-din Aibak
- Alauddin Khilji
- Muhammad bin Tughlaq
Mughal Empire Preparation Strategy
The Mughal Empire is a high-scoring topic in SSC GD History. Candidates should revise the important emperors, administrative reforms, battles, religious policies and contributions to art and architecture.
Important Topics
- Babur
- Humayun
- Akbar
- Jahangir
- Shah Jahan
- Aurangzeb
- Mansabdari System
- Mughal Administration
Vijayanagara & Bahmani Kingdoms Preparation Strategy
Questions related to the Vijayanagara Empire and Bahmani Kingdom are frequently asked in SSC GD examinations. Candidates should revise important rulers, administration, culture and historical contributions.
Important Topics
- Harihara & Bukka
- Krishnadevaraya
- Battle of Talikota
- Bahmani Kingdom
- Administration & Economy
- Temple Architecture
- Literature & Culture
- Trade & Commerce
Bhakti & Sufi Movements Preparation Strategy
Candidates should revise the teachings of major Bhakti and Sufi saints because SSC GD frequently asks factual questions related to their philosophy, contributions and social reforms.
Important Topics
- Ramananda
- Kabir
- Guru Nanak
- Mirabai
- Chaitanya Mahaprabhu
- Khwaja Moinuddin Chishti
- Nizamuddin Auliya
- Bhakti & Sufi Philosophy

Best Books for SSC GD Medieval Indian History Preparation
Choosing the right study material helps candidates understand Medieval Indian History systematically and improves factual accuracy. Standard History books, NCERT resources and previous year papers are highly recommended for SSC GD preparation.
| Study Material | Purpose |
|---|---|
| NCERT History Books (Class 6–12) | Build Basic Medieval History Concepts |
| Satish Chandra – Medieval India | Comprehensive Medieval Indian History Preparation |
| Lucent's General Knowledge | Quick Revision of Important Facts |
| Previous Year Question Papers | Understand Exam Pattern |
